spec/rest/stats/subuser_spec.rb in sendgrid4r-1.2.0 vs spec/rest/stats/subuser_spec.rb in sendgrid4r-1.2.1
- old
+ new
@@ -5,9 +5,20 @@
describe 'integration test', :it do
before do
Dotenv.load
@client = SendGrid4r::Client.new(api_key: ENV['SILVER_API_KEY'])
@subuser = ENV['SUBUSER2']
+ @email1 = ENV['MAIL']
+ @password1 = ENV['PASS']
+ @ip = ENV['IP']
+ subusers = @client.get_subusers
+ count = subusers.count { |subuser| subuser.username == @subuser }
+ @client.post_subuser(
+ username: @subuser,
+ email: @email1,
+ password: @password1,
+ ips: [@ip]
+ ) if count == 0
end
context 'without block call' do
it '#get_subusers_stats with mandatory params' do
begin